Transaction 68f7e0439339c5cdfcfeda7ffd138e6682bafd7667c247e2e1a4b05c9979fba6

1 Input
2 Outputs
  • 68f7e0439339c5cdfcfeda7ffd138e6682bafd7667c247e2e1a4b05c9979fba6:0
  • value  164891597
    address  1PwxzG7yRxJsjUoCyGrSFj1AMbgzchqmE7
  • 68f7e0439339c5cdfcfeda7ffd138e6682bafd7667c247e2e1a4b05c9979fba6:1
  • value  17707734
    address  16eRVUswgzBPY572ahArYbshU7zzV18QWw